My starting point here was to try to find reasons why Apercu was vulnerable, but I have concluded that she is the bet.

Andy Oliver’s mare is a really likeable mare.  She progressed nicely last season, in cheekpieces and blinkers, winning nicely on yielding ground at Naas in August, and ending her season with a fine performance to win a good handicap at The Curragh.

She showed a really good attitude that day to get back up and beat Fleetfoot, the pair of them clear.

The handicapper raised her by 5lb for that run to a mark of 87, and she put up a nice performance on her debut this season at The Curragh to finish fourth behind Indigo Five over a mile, leaving the imrpression that she would progress for the run.  A 1lb hike is fine, and she could take a nice step forward today.  Ten furlongs on easy ground is just about ideal for her, and she will have Billy Lee for company.
